Steven Wilson will release his eighth studio album, The Overview, on March 14, 2025 via Fiction Records. Two tracks, 42 minutes, equal parts wildly ambitious and brilliantly daring, the album features endlessly captivating conceptual lyrics that move seamlessly between the cosmic and the mundane, genre-defying, ultra-melodic music... it promises to be an utterly unique release in 2025.
For each of the tracks on The Overview, Wilson draws on different aspects of his three-decade-plus career. There are nods to the expansive, sky-high sound of the classic Porcupine Tree records, the world-building storytelling of The Raven That Refused To Sing, and the forward-thinking electronics of his more recent solo releases (The Future Bites and The Harmony Codex). The result is a sound that is both unique to this release and yet instantly recognizably Steven Wilson.
Steven Wilson on The Overview: “The Overview is a 42-minute journey based on the reported ‘overview effect’, in which astronauts who view the Earth from space undergo a transformative cognitive shift, typically experiencing an overwhelming appreciation and perception of beauty and an increased sense of connection to other people and the Earth as a whole. But not all experiences are positive, some truly see the Earth for what it is, insignificant and lost in the vastness of space and the human race as a problematic species. The music attempts to reflect the vastness of space and our place in it. The idea is to imagine space not as the cozy place depicted in most science fiction, but for what it is – something beyond our understanding, a place of anti-life, vast, cold and black. As a reflection of that, the album presents images and stories of life on Earth, both good and bad.”
